Ind. Code § 3-11.7-7-4

Order to extend closing of polls; limitations

As added by P.L.278-2019, SEC.136.

Sec. 4. If the court or state governmental entity determines that an order extending the hour for the closing of the polls is to be issued, the court or entity must:

(1) limit the extension only to those polls whose opening was delayed or which closed during the hours set forth in IC 3-11-8-8; and

(2) extend the hours for the polls at the precinct or vote center for a period of time not more than the time that the polls were closed during the hours set forth in IC 3-11-8-8.
